The digital edition of the January-March 2021 issue of the Baltimore Educator, BTU’s magazine/newsletter, is now available online! You can also read and share individual articles from this issue on the BTU blog. The print edition is also being mailed to all members who requested a paper copy prior to the deadline.
This is our biggest and best issue yet, clocking in at 24 pages. It features cover art by BTU member Meghann Harris, an article and poem by the leaders of the student strike, and a variety of other articles about recent and upcoming BTU actions, the campaign for an elected school board, the Blueprint for Maryland’s Future, contract issues, tips for effective Union Chapter Committees, teacher-created local Black Lives Matter curriculum, and much more.
